https://bugs.kde.org/show_bug.cgi?id=512697

            Bug ID: 512697
           Summary: plasmashell crash on startup with X11
    Classification: Plasma
           Product: plasmashell
      Version First 6.5.3
       Reported In:
          Platform: Fedora RPMs
                OS: Linux
            Status: REPORTED
          Keywords: drkonqi
          Severity: crash
          Priority: NOR
         Component: generic-crash
          Assignee: [email protected]
          Reporter: [email protected]
  Target Milestone: 1.0

Application: plasmashell (6.5.3)

ApplicationNotResponding [ANR]: false
Qt Version: 6.10.1
Frameworks Version: 6.20.0
Operating System: Linux 6.17.8-300.fc43.x86_64 x86_64
Windowing System: X11
Distribution: "Fedora Linux 43 (KDE Plasma Desktop Edition)"
DrKonqi: 6.5.3 [CoredumpBackend]

-- Information about the crash:
plasmashell crashes when logging in on the X11 desktop. Shell does not seem to
work differently when login is finished however the crash reporter appears
every login

The crash can be reproduced every time.

-- Backtrace (Reduced):
#5  QWeakPointer<QObject>::internalData (this=0x18) at
/usr/include/qt6/QtCore/qsharedpointer_impl.h:798
#6  QPointer<Plasma::Containment>::data (this=0x18) at
/usr/include/qt6/QtCore/qpointer.h:75
#7  QPointer<Plasma::Containment>::operator Plasma::Containment* (this=0x18) at
/usr/include/qt6/QtCore/qpointer.h:83
#8  PlasmaQuick::ContainmentView::containment (this=0x55c6521563f0)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/src/plasmaquick/containmentview.cpp:267
#9  0x000055c61c3230e9 in operator() (visible=<optimized out>,
__closure=0x55c653a86500) at
/usr/src/debug/plasma-workspace-6.5.3-2.fc43.x86_64/shell/shellcorona.cpp:1653
#10 operator() (__closure=<optimized out>) at
/usr/include/qt6/QtCore/qobjectdefs_impl.h:116
#14
QtPrivate::QCallableObject<ShellCorona::createWaitingPanels()::<lambda(bool)>,
QtPrivate::List<bool>, void>::impl(int, QtPrivate::QSlotObjectBase *, QObject
*, void **, bool *) (which=<optimized out>, this_=0x55c653a864f0, r=<optimized
out>, a=<optimized out>, ret=<optimized out>) at
/usr/include/qt6/QtCore/qobjectdefs_impl.h:547
#15 0x00007f166456759a in QtPrivate::QSlotObjectBase::call
(this=0x55c653a864f0, r=0x7ffd643b53e0, a=0x7ffd643b4ab0) at
/usr/src/debug/qt6-qtbase-6.10.1-1.fc43.x86_64/src/corelib/kernel/qobjectdefs_impl.h:461
#16 doActivate<false> (sender=0x55c651638a20, signal_index=<optimized out>,
argv=argv@entry=0x7ffd643b4ab0) at
/usr/src/debug/qt6-qtbase-6.10.1-1.fc43.x86_64/src/corelib/kernel/qobject.cpp:4257
[...]
#19 Plasma::Containment::uiReadyChanged (this=<optimized out>, _t1=<optimized
out>)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/redhat-linux-build/src/plasma/Plasma_autogen/include/moc_containment.cpp:610
#20 0x00007f16672f41a5 in Plasma::ContainmentPrivate::setUiReady
(this=<optimized out>)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/src/plasma/private/containment_p.cpp:231
#21 Plasma::ContainmentPrivate::setUiReady (this=<optimized out>)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/src/plasma/private/containment_p.cpp:225
#22 Plasma::AppletPrivate::setUiReady (this=0x55c651861c40)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/src/plasma/private/applet_p.cpp:429
#23 Plasma::Applet::flushPendingConstraintsEvents (this=0x55c651638a20)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/src/plasma/applet.cpp:571
#24 0x00007f1664558f55 in QObject::event (this=<optimized out>, e=<optimized
out>) at
/usr/src/debug/qt6-qtbase-6.10.1-1.fc43.x86_64/src/corelib/kernel/qobject.cpp:1443
#25 0x00007f1666a3db9f in QApplicationPrivate::notify_helper (this=<optimized
out>, receiver=0x55c651638a20, e=0x7ffd643b4d60) at
/usr/src/debug/qt6-qtbase-6.10.1-1.fc43.x86_64/src/widgets/kernel/qapplication.cpp:3305
#5  QWeakPointer<QObject>::internalData (this=0x18) at
/usr/include/qt6/QtCore/qsharedpointer_impl.h:798
#6  QPointer<Plasma::Containment>::data (this=0x18) at
/usr/include/qt6/QtCore/qpointer.h:75
#7  QPointer<Plasma::Containment>::operator Plasma::Containment* (this=0x18) at
/usr/include/qt6/QtCore/qpointer.h:83
#8  PlasmaQuick::ContainmentView::containment (this=0x55c6521563f0)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/src/plasmaquick/containmentview.cpp:267
#9  0x000055c61c3230e9 in operator() (visible=<optimized out>,
__closure=0x55c653a86500) at
/usr/src/debug/plasma-workspace-6.5.3-2.fc43.x86_64/shell/shellcorona.cpp:1653
#10 operator() (__closure=<optimized out>) at
/usr/include/qt6/QtCore/qobjectdefs_impl.h:116
#14
QtPrivate::QCallableObject<ShellCorona::createWaitingPanels()::<lambda(bool)>,
QtPrivate::List<bool>, void>::impl(int, QtPrivate::QSlotObjectBase *, QObject
*, void **, bool *) (which=<optimized out>, this_=0x55c653a864f0, r=<optimized
out>, a=<optimized out>, ret=<optimized out>) at
/usr/include/qt6/QtCore/qobjectdefs_impl.h:547
#15 0x00007f166456759a in QtPrivate::QSlotObjectBase::call
(this=0x55c653a864f0, r=0x7ffd643b53e0, a=0x7ffd643b4ab0) at
/usr/src/debug/qt6-qtbase-6.10.1-1.fc43.x86_64/src/corelib/kernel/qobjectdefs_impl.h:461
#16 doActivate<false> (sender=0x55c651638a20, signal_index=<optimized out>,
argv=argv@entry=0x7ffd643b4ab0) at
/usr/src/debug/qt6-qtbase-6.10.1-1.fc43.x86_64/src/corelib/kernel/qobject.cpp:4257
[...]
#19 Plasma::Containment::uiReadyChanged (this=<optimized out>, _t1=<optimized
out>)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/redhat-linux-build/src/plasma/Plasma_autogen/include/moc_containment.cpp:610
#20 0x00007f16672f41a5 in Plasma::ContainmentPrivate::setUiReady
(this=<optimized out>)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/src/plasma/private/containment_p.cpp:231
#21 Plasma::ContainmentPrivate::setUiReady (this=<optimized out>)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/src/plasma/private/containment_p.cpp:225
#22 Plasma::AppletPrivate::setUiReady (this=0x55c651861c40)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/src/plasma/private/applet_p.cpp:429
#23 Plasma::Applet::flushPendingConstraintsEvents (this=0x55c651638a20) at
/usr/src/debug/libplasma-6.5.3-1.fc43.x86_64/src/plasma/applet.cpp:571
#24 0x00007f1664558f55 in QObject::event (this=<optimized out>, e=<optimized
out>) at
/usr/src/debug/qt6-qtbase-6.10.1-1.fc43.x86_64/src/corelib/kernel/qobject.cpp:1443
#25 0x00007f1666a3db9f in QApplicationPrivate::notify_helper (this=<optimized
out>, receiver=0x55c651638a20, e=0x7ffd643b4d60) at
/usr/src/debug/qt6-qtbase-6.10.1-1.fc43.x86_64/src/widgets/kernel/qapplication.cpp:3305


Reported using DrKonqi

-- 
You are receiving this mail because:
You are watching all bug changes.

Reply via email to